The Complete Guide to Sending Clothing to Rensselaer County Jail
Sending clothes to someone in jail is stressful—one small detail can get your package rejected. Here are the exact clothing, footwear, and shipping rules Rensselaer County Jail uses, so your order has the best chance of getting through.
Rensselaer County Jail allows up to 5 T-shirts, and they must be white. Other T-shirt colors aren’t accepted, so stick with plain white when you order and keep the total at five or fewer.
Underwear is limited to 5 pairs, and they must be white. Ordering a multi-pack with more than five? The extra pairs won't make it to the housing area - they'll be inventoried and stored with the inmate's property instead.
Socks are limited to 5 pairs, white only. Other colors won't be accepted.
One sweatshirt is allowed, but the rules are specific: it must be green, with no pockets, strings, stripes, hood, or logos. When shopping, look for the plainest "blank" option you can find - small design details can get it rejected.
Gym shorts follow similar rules. One pair of green gym shorts is allowed, with no strings, logos, stripes, or other colors.
Only one pair of shoes or sneakers is allowed, and they must be white or black. No metal, stripes, designs, or logos - and they can't cost more than $75. Since inmates can only have one pair in their cell at a time, plan your purchase with that limit in mind.
- ✓ Expect a one-for-one exchange if sneakers/footwear are being replaced.
- ✓ Make sure footwear is new.
- ✓ Include the receipt or packing slip with the allowable sneakers/footwear.
Small details get items rejected. Shoes can't have metal, stripes, designs, or logos. Green sweatshirts and gym shorts have their own strict rules: no pockets, strings, hoods, logos, or stripes.
How you ship matters as much as what you buy. Packages must come directly from a company whose normal business includes selling and shipping these items, or from a preferred vendor. The jail lists Amazon, Walmart, Target, and Securepak as examples.
- Order from a qualifying seller - Packages sent from companies that don’t ordinarily sell and ship those items will be returned to sender.
- Make sure the shipment has a return address - If a package shows up without a return address, it will be disposed of under the facility’s property disposal guidelines.
- Don’t bring clothing to the front window - Effective March 25, 2020, the facility no longer accepts inmate property of any kind at the front window.
